Historical Context
Understanding DOP/CVE historical data
DOP/CVE records how many cape verdean escudo units one dominican peso represented at each provider publication. Dominican Peso is associated with Dominican Republic, while Cape Verdean Escudo is associated with Cabo Verde. The series can support dated price comparisons, cross-currency records and research into how the relationship changed over the selected period.
Observed movement can reflect relative inflation, economic activity, monetary-policy conditions, trade and demand for the two currencies. The documented exchange-rate arrangements also provide context: Fixed relationship with the euro. These are historical reference observations, not intraday transaction prices, forecasts or evidence that a single factor caused a particular change.

Source and calculation method
CurrencyHub preserves the requested date separately from the actual provider publication date. Monthly and annual averages are arithmetic means of available daily observations, and the month-end value is the final published observation in that calendar month. No missing weekend or holiday rate is invented or interpolated. Review the policy that applies to any accounting, tax or legal use.
Data interpretation note
These observations are reference rates for comparison and research, not bank execution prices. A requested weekend or holiday may have no publication because the provider follows its own release calendar; CurrencyHub identifies the actual published date instead of inventing or interpolating a value. Banks and payment services can use different processing dates, spreads and fees.
